"Sourav Ganguly Wanted Entire Team To...": Rajeev Shukla's Fresh Lord's Balcony Revelation

The 2002 NatWest series final between India and England is till date remembered and highly cherished by the fans for the match-winning partnership between Yuvraj Singh and Mohammad Kaif at Lord's. The duo stitched a brilliant 121-run partnership as India chased down the target of 325 with three balls to spare and two wickets in hand. Apart from this thrilling chase, another thing which became immortal that day was India's then-skipper Sourav Ganguly's iconic shirtless celebration from the Lord's balcony.

Babar Azam's Potential Champions Trophy Failure Excuse 'Ready', Says Ex Star. Will Say...

Just over two weeks remain till the start of the Champions Trophy 2025, and hosts Pakistan were dealt a major blow as 22-year-old opener Saim Ayub was confirmed unavailable for the tournament. Pakistan also confirmed the comeback of veteran opener Fakhar Zaman, but Ayub's absence will likely force Pakistan to use star batter Babar Azam at the top of the order as well. In light of the situation, former Pakistan cricketer Basit Ali has stated that Babar would have an excuse ready if he fails to perform as an opener.

Bollywood Actor Aamir Khan Reveals No. 1 Favourite Player, Most Memorable Match

In a video posted by the BCCI on Monday, Bollywood superstar Aamir Khan revealed 'Master Blaster' Sachin Tendulkar as his "number one" favourite cricketer and the 2011 World Cup final his most "memorable match." Aamir wasa present at the Wankhede Stadium during the fifth T20I between India and England. It was utter dominance from India, with Abhishek Sharma taking centerstage with his swashbuckling performance. With his record-breaking century, Abhishek lifted the hosts to a mammoth total of 247/9, India's fourth-highest in the T20I format. After Abhishek's blitz, the Indian bowlers took the limelight with a clinical performance to seal a comfortable 150-run victory, leaving England bamboozled with a 4-1 series win.

"Long, Crazy Day": R Praggnanandhaa Reveals Raw Emotion After Beating D Gukesh To Tata Steel Chess Title

Grandmaster Rameshbabu Praggnanandhaa didn't envisage such a "crazy day" with eight hours of world class performance after which he pipped reigning World Champion D Gukesh to win his maiden Tata Steel Chess Tournament. "It was very long, close to eight hours, the first game itself lasted like 6.5 hours and then we had this blitz, it was a crazy day," he said. On the impact of this victory, Praggnanandhaa said, "This is a very special event in the chess world and I have seen games from this tournament growing up. Last year, it did not go my way so I was really motivated for this tournament."

Virat Kohli's All-Time T20I Record Broken, Abhishek Sharma Makes History With Whirlwind 135

India batter Abhishek Sharma registered his name in history books with a majestic 54-ball 135 in the 5th and final T20I of the series against England on Sunday. The left-handed opening batter has always shown the intent of playing such extraordinary innings and he executed it to perfection at Wankhede this time. As Abhishek's inspiring knock helped India secure a whopping 150-run victory against Jos Buttler-led tourists, the young opener went on to break several records. One of the biggest records that Abhishek broke, courtesy of his century against England, was Virat Kohli's milestone of scoring the most number of runs in a T20I series against England for India.

Abhishek Sharma's Epic 'Will Send Chappal' Reply To Yuvraj Singh's Post After 54-Ball 135

India have unearthed another stunning T20 talent in the form of Abhishek Sharma. After a topsy-turvy start to the T20I series against England, Abhishek showed once again why he is so highly rated in the shortest format. The opening batter hit a mind-boggling 54-ball 135 as India secured a stunning 150-run victory against England in the 5th and final T20I of the series in Mumbai on Sunday. Seeing Abhishek teach the Brendon McCullum-coached England a new 'Bazball' lesson, the batter's mentor Yuvraj Singh shared a worthy post, praising the southpaw.

Gautam Gambhir Breaks Silence On Rift Rumours During Border-Gavaskar Trophy

Living up to his reputation of not mincing words, India head coach Gautam Gambhir mocked those spreading rumours of a rift in the Indian team. On Team India's previous tour, away to Australia, reports of there being divide in the Indian team emerged. As results went against the Indian team Down Under, the defeats against Australia further fuelled the rumours, but Gambhir decided to maintain his silence on the matter. However, after helping the Indian team secure a 4-1 T20I series win against England, Gambhir decided to give it back to those spreading the rumours.
